Sound familiar?

You've got a Gmail calendar. Multiple Outlook calendars. Things sneaking into Apple Calendar. Your spouse uses Reminders and a paper calendar on the wall.

Calendar A gets blocked, but B and C don't know about it. Calendar B gets scheduled later and silently conflicts. You miss the notification because you're on the wrong computer.

"Hey, are you joining the meeting?"

"Oh crap—I didn't get that notification!"

Built different

Cross-Calendar Sync

See all your calendars in one place. Block time across providers automatically so double-booking becomes impossible.

Offline-First

Works without internet. Fast, responsive, and always available when you need it.

ADHD-Friendly

Smart features to help with time blindness and object permanence. Reliable notifications you can actually configure.

Privacy-First

Your data stays yours. No tracking, no selling your schedule to advertisers.

Open Source

Built with .NET and Avalonia. Runs on Windows, macOS, Linux, iOS, and in the browser. Android coming later.
